Zacarias 12:3
Mangyayari ito sa panahong iyon na gagawin kong mabigat na bato ang Jerusalem para sa lahat ng mga tao. Ang sinumang sumubok na magbuhat sa batong iyon ay labis niyang masasaktan ang kaniyang sarili, at magsasama-sama laban sa lungsod na iyon ang lahat ng mga bansa sa mundo.This verse in the real world
